Lutheran Social Services

For over a century, Lutheran Social Services of Wisconsin and Upper Michigan (LSS)has offered programming that compassionately removes barriers to recovery for those struggling with addiction. LSS has provided successful addiction treatment throughout the state for more than 40 years, and recently, identified a gap in affordable Medically Monitored Treatment services for the community.

Services: Provides care coordination, Counseling and Therapy, Homeless day services, Residential and Crisis, Skill building, and Substance use assessments.

ARC Community Services

ARC is a private, non-profit agency specializing in women-responsive substance use disorder treatment, including residential, day treatment and outpatient services as well as services for pregnant women and women with infants and young children targeted at promoting the mother-child bond, healthy attachment, and healthy family functioning.

Services:
Substance use disorder assessment and Treatment planning, Individual and Group interventions for substance use, Emotional regulation and Anger management, Cognitive behavioral therapy, Support for Medication Assisted Treatment and Continuing care planning for a woman’s return to their community
